Specifically designed for PCB separation in LED strip production, this system is also adaptable for various other PCB boards, working with different sizes of spacers for versatile separation tasks. The equipment is mainly divided into three categories: PCB strip cutting machine, steering bidirectional conveying PCB V-CUT machine, and PCB V-CUT machine.
Auto PCB Strip Cutting Machine: A flagship model developed and produced by Meiding, this machine directly cuts PCBs with soldermask applied, skipping the V-groove step and completing the separation in one go.
Steering Bidirectional Conveying PCB V-CUT Machine: Ideal for V-cut operations on various lighting fixture bulb PCBs, it cuts V-grooves in two directions of the board in one pass.
Meiding's PCB separators feature high-quality, high-power motors, along with multiple sets of super-strong anti-slip rubber rollers for efficient board transportation. Water cooling technology significantly extends tool life. Each machine can be customized with spacers and protective rubber wheels based on customer board thickness, ensuring smooth, burr-free cutting edges, maintaining production accuracy, and enhancing efficiency.
